Five gates, in order, every month, before any payment is funded.

Every check is a document, a photo, or a number that either ties or does not. No construction background required.

Gate 1: The paperwork gate

Nothing gets reviewed until it is complete: the application, the unchanged schedule of values with a labor/material split on every line, and the lien waivers in the right rhythm. Includes the state-law warning most owners learn the expensive way, and the pencil-copy habit that prevents most disputes before they exist.

Gate 2: The percent-complete audit

Walk the site with the continuation sheet in hand and judge each big line to the nearest 10%. Covers the three lines contractors front-load, which early billings are actually legitimate (insurance and bonds are lump-sum purchases), and the stored-materials rules: off-site only, invoiced, insured, and never billed twice.

Gate 3: The math check

Ten minutes with a calculator: contract sum, continuity with last month, retainage at the contract rate, the bottom line, and change orders on their own numbered lines, never absorbed into base scope.

Gate 4: Red flags that pause payment

Seven patterns worth five figures each, from billing ahead of schedule to requests to pay outside the process, with the compounding rule for when one flag becomes a pattern.

Gate 5: The response scripts + the running log

Approve, short-pay with an itemized letter, or return for correction: three fill-in scripts, all boring on purpose, plus the one-page log that shows the whole payment history at a glance and the final-application checks (both kinds of final lien waivers) before retainage ever moves.
